Getting around shouldn't be a problem. Even most small urban delivery trucks (like the Isuzu cabovers) are not any smaller.
Main downside I see with driving any MH around as a primary driver is getting the inside "drive-ready" i.e. putting away the kitchen, making sure everything latched, camping hookups etc.
Also, don't forget many locals now have hourly car-shares like zip-car which could be perfect getting around without a toad.
